Pulaski won the last time they faced Little Chute, and things went their way on Saturday too. The Pulaski Red Raiders walked away with a 2-0 victory over the Little Chute Mustangs. The win was some much needed relief for the Red Raiders as it spelled an end to their three-game losing streak.
Pulaski's not only won, but also showed off some consistency: keeping Little Chute between 18 and 19 points across their sets. Once all was said and done, the final score wound up at 25-18, 25-19.
Pulaski was led to victory by Lauryn Suchalla and Brin Lemense. Suchalla had eight digs and two aces, while Lemense had seven digs and two aces. That's the most aces Suchalla has posted in her last 14 matches.
Pulaski's record is now 17-20. As for Little Chute, they are on a four-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 7-26.
Pulaski wasted no time getting back out on the court and has already played their next contest, a 2-1 loss against Seymour on the 12th. Little Chute has also already played their next game, a 2-0 defeat against West De Pere on the 12th.
